AiBLE™ for spinal and cranial surgery

Preoperative planning


UNiD™ ASI planning technology

A platform that brings together AI-powered concierge surgical planning, patient-specific rod design and creation, and post-operative analytics to provide predictable and reproducible outcomes for spine surgery.

Siemens Multitom RAX*

Siemens Multitom Rax* is a twin arm robotic imaging system providing multi-modality imaging capabilities (Slot Scan, X-ray, Fluoroscopy and Cone Beam CT) for a variety of specialties (spine, ortho and general radiography) with the patient in standing, seated or supine positions.

Siemens Multitom Rax


Stealth™ tractography software

Stealth™ tractography is software used with the StealthStation™ S8 navigation system to enhance visualization during brain surgery.
 


Intraoperative execution


Mazor™ robotic guidance platform

The Mazor™ robotic guidance system combines surgical navigation with operative planning so you can perform spinal surgery more efficiently.

Mazor™ robotic guidance system

StealthStation™ S8 navigation platform

A surgical navigation system that precisely locates anatomical structures in cranial and spine procedures using optical and EM tracking.
 

StealthStation™ S8 surgical navigation system.

O-arm™ surgical imaging system

O-arm™ provides high-resolution 2D and 3D intraoperative imaging to Medtronic navigation systems for spine and cranial procedures.
 

O-arm™ surgical imaging system.

UNiD™ ASI patient-specific rod technology

A platform that brings together AI-powered concierge surgical planning, patient-specific rod design and creation, and post-operative analytics to provide predictable and reproducible outcomes for spine surgery.

UNID™ is a systems-based platform combining predictive modeling, patient-specific implants, and engineering services to improve spine surgery outcomes.

Midas Rex™ MR8™ high-speed pneumatic drill

Midas Rex™ MR8™ is high-speed, pneumatic drill with a lightweight handpiece for smooth, precise bone cutting during a range of surgical procedures.  

Midas Rex™ MR8™ high-speed pneumatic drill.

Stealth Autoguide™ robotic guidance system

The Stealth Autoguide™ robotic guidance system for cranial procedures provides stereotactic positioning and trajectory guidance during cranial procedures.

The Stealth Autoguide™ robotic guidance system provides stereotactic positioning and trajectory guidance during cranial procedures.

Postoperative analysis


UNiD™ ASI analytics

A platform that brings together AI-powered concierge surgical planning, patient-specific rod design and creation, and post-operative analytics to provide predictable and reproducible outcomes for spine surgery.

OBERD™* ePRO** outcomes analysis

OBERD™* ePRO** collects and analyzes patient-reported outcomes and wearable data, powering recovery insights in the AiBLE™ ecosystem.
